The transcript discusses the desire for independence in regions like Catalonia and Scotland, emphasizing personal aspirations and the importance of having a say in one's country's future. It highlights dissatisfaction with distant political decisions and concerns about potential political changes, such as a right-wing UK government and EU exit, which could affect Scotland's autonomy.
